HIDIVE to Add Land of the Lustrous Anime's English, Spanish Dubs Starting on January 23
posted on by Crystalyn Hodgkins
Streaming service HIDIVE announced on Friday that it will add both the English and Spanish dubs of the Land of the Lustrous anime starting on January 23, with new episodes added on Wednesdays. The English dub will be available to viewers in the United States, Canada, the United Kingdom, Ireland, Australia, New Zealand, and South Africa. The show's Spanish dub will be available in the United States and Canada.

Sentai Filmworks will release the anime in a steelbook complete collection on January 22. The 12-episode series originally premiered in October 2017. HIDIVE streamed the series outside of the United States and Canada as it aired, and added the anime for the United States and Canada starting in June. Amazon's now-defunct Anime Strike service streamed the series in the United States and Canada as it aired.
The anime adapts Haruko Ichikawa's Land of the Lustrous (Hōseki no Kuni) manga. HIDIVE describes the series:
In the distant future, new life forms known as Gems inhabit the Earth. These immortal beings find themselves under attack by the Lunarians, who use the shattered bodies of the Gems as decorations. For this reason, each of the Gems are assigned a purpose. However, being one of the frailest of the group and with no particular skill, Phos is assigned by Kongō, the master of Gems, to create an encyclopedia of natural history. The mission to accomplish this task takes Phos on an unexpected journey.
Takahiko Kyōgoku (Love Live! School idol project, GATE) directed the anime at the Orange CG animation studio (CG in new Evangelion, Macross Frontier movies). Toshiya Ono (Suite Precure, Gatchaman Crowds, The Perfect Insider) was in charge of the series scripts. Asako Nishida (Simoun, Love Live! School idol project, Active Raid) designed the characters.
